Re: RFC: changes to microcode update driver.

From: Dave Jones
Date: Tue Oct 07 2003 - 08:55:58 EST


On Tue, Oct 07, 2003 at 03:58:00AM -0700, Tigran Aivazian wrote:
> Hi guys,
>
> It's been a long time that I was going to send to Linux the patch with the
> following changes, but the birth of my first child intervened and caused
> delays (though can't call them "unexpected" :)

Congrats 8-)

> 1. Remove ->read() method for /dev/cpu/microcode device node and do not
> hold a copy of applied microcode chunks in kernel memory. In the days when
> we had a regular devfs file with a non-zero size this had at least some
> potential use but now this feature is almost useless and removing it would
> allow a lot of code cleanup and simplification.
>
> 2. remove MICROCODE_IOCFREE ioctl for freeing the copy of held microcode
> (because there won't be such copy, see 1.)

Assuming that it can be done without the old tools breaking, sounds good
to me. How will microcode_ctl -i react if you remove the ioctl ?
Folks _will_ upgrade kernels without updating userspace.

Dave

--
Dave Jones http://www.codemonkey.org.uk
-
To unsubscribe from this list: send the line "unsubscribe linux-kernel" in
the body of a message to majordomo@xxxxxxxxxxxxxxx
More majordomo info at http://vger.kernel.org/majordomo-info.html
Please read the FAQ at http://www.tux.org/lkml/